There are many exciting automation and simplification opportunities across the suite of strategic CTO owned tools related to developer release practices and SDLC alignment. Two closely related key strategic projects will require your expertise driving solutions:

  • Release on Demand (RoD) is our strategic release management platform that makes it trivial to generate production run books & ServiceNow Changes with the click of a button. Built internally approximately three years ago, the platform has quickly become our strategic release generation and deployment tool used across all lines of business. Last year it generated 60k releases and automated the deployment of approx. 65% of them. The tool is expanding at a rapid pace across the enterprise and is expected to double its release volumes for the third year running.
  • SDLC Automation is a greenfield initiative that builds on the success we’ve had in automating the SDLC and takes it further. This blue-sky project looks at ways we can greatly improve the SDLC process at the company, taking ideas like grading engineering teams and rewarding those who follow best practices, perhaps moving them from manual approval process to an automatic one. The use of Artificial Intelligence is planned to further automate and remove manual human led processes that add toil to the SDLC process.
